Throttle bodies let more air in, thus decreasing gas mileage and leaning up the air/fuel mixture. Expect 3-5hp throughout the rpm range. Exospeed racing is currently developing one for our cars. I suggest you wait for that one.

P&P= port and polished cylinder head (intake and exhaust ports are enlarged/smoothened)
TB = throttle body (what the intake is connected to). It has an opening that lets air into the intake mainfold and then to the head.
